On Christmas Day some 800 workers of EMCALI, the publicly owned corporation that provides electricity, water, and telecommunications to the city of Cali in Colombia, occupied the central administration tower block following the rushed replacement of the corporation's General Manager. SINTRAEMCALI works with the community and has massive support for:

No to the privatisation of EMCALI!
No to price increases for water, electricity and telephones!
Defend the occupation! No to the criminalisation of social protest!

More than 160 Colombian trade unionists, and thousands of activists from the social movements, were assassinated last year. The defeat of SINTRAEMCALI, one of Colombia's strongest unions, would open the floodgates to further savage attacks, which makes this occupation a cornerstone in the mass struggle and its outcome of crucial importance for the people of Colombia and Latin America.
